    Intended Use

    The EPIC Extremity Small Staple is indicated for use in fixation of bone fractures or bone reconstruction. Examples include:

    • Wedge osteotomy of the first phalanx (Akin osteotomy)

    • Treatment of hallux valgus in order to correct valgus or pronation of the first ray

    • Wind swept toes

    The Small Staple is intended for single use only

    Device Description

    The EPIC Extremity Small Staple will consist of one size and style, and instruments to assist in implanting the device.

    This document, K163226, is a 510(k) premarket notification for the EPIC Extremity Small Staple. It concludes that the device is substantially equivalent to a predicate device, but it does not contain information about acceptance criteria or a study proving the device meets those criteria in the context of AI/ML performance.

    Instead, this document focuses on demonstrating substantial equivalence based on:

    • Intended Use and Indications for Use: Stating they are similar to the predicate device.
    • Technological Characteristics: Highlighting similarities in materials and size range.
    • Non-Clinical Performance Data: Comparing the subject device's static bend testing, fatigue bend testing, and pullout testing performance to the predicate device.
    • Clinical Performance Data: Explicitly stating that "No clinical testing was required."
